Guber election: INEC commences distribution of sensitive materials in Kwara
The Independent National Electoral Commission, (INEC) in Kwara has begun the distribution of sensitive materials to the 16 local government areas in the state.
The exercise taking place at the Central Bank of Nigeria (CBN) in Ilorin is witnessed by representatives of security agencies, political parties, election observers and the media.
The News Agency of Nigeria (NAN) reports that so far four vehicles loaded with sensitive materials have left for their assigned local government areas.
In an interview with newsmen at the venue, the INEC Administrative Secretary, Malam Shehu Maiyanga, expressed optimism that with the pace of work, the exercise would be completed within the day.
Maiyanga, who assured a hitch-free election, said that challenges recorded in the last election had been addressed.
The INEC official urged eligible voters to come out en masse and perform their civic responsibility as adequate security has been put in place.
